Miley Cyrus’ Album ‘Bangerz’ Hits 1 Million Sales

Miley Cyrus' Album 'Bangerz' Hits 1 Million Sales

Miley Cyrus may have had some bad health luck recently, but her good fortune grows when it comes to album sales.

The former Disney star‘s most recent album release Bangerz has just reached the one million milestone in sale, according to the audience and sales tracking system Nielson SoundScan and Billboard.

Bangerz, Cyrus’ first record with RCA, was released October 8, 2013 and has sold 1.003 million records in that time.

The album debuted in the top spot on the Billboard 200 Albums Chart, selling 270,000 copies in its first week.

Bangerz is the 21-year-old’s fifth No. 1 album and even in its 29th week of release is still No. 42 on the Billboard 200.

The album also gave Cyrus her first No. 1 single with Wrecking Ball securing the top spot on the Billboard Hot 100 after the release of the song’s music video, in which a nude Cyrus rides and gyrates on top of an actual wrecking ball.

Despite the success of Bangerz, Cyrus’ biggest selling album is the first soundtrack released for the Disney Channel show Hannah Montana. The soundtrack was debuted in 2006 and has since sold over 3.7 million copies.

However, Bangerz is easily on track and paced to dethrone that record as Cyrus’ best seller.
